Output 95204389ed93e55e153523192db81b1b4d7ea342dc93db9e19a2c5e984f2db2d:7

value
5258
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c95f6eecba97064b82e8857bfb3d9684f60a350f5c2313c067ef4dbad75a0e4b
address
bc1pe90kam96juryhqhgs4alk0vksnmq5dg0ts338sr8aaxm4466pe9slq23l7
transaction
95204389ed93e55e153523192db81b1b4d7ea342dc93db9e19a2c5e984f2db2d
spent
true